Encore Capital Group Announces Fourth Quarter and Full-Year 2015 Financial Results; International Growth and Domestic Execution Drive Solid Performance
February 24, 2016 4:05 PM ESTFourth quarter revenues increase 8% to a record $298 millionFourth quarter Non-GAAP Economic EPS increases 12% to $1.31Estimated Remaining Collections increase to record $5.7 billionEncore deploys $345 million worldwide in fourth quarterEncore reaches agreement to sell its tax lien subsidiary, Propel Financial Services
SAN DIEGO, Feb. 24,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Encore Capital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: ECPG), an international specialty finance company providing debt recovery solutions for consumers across a broad range of assets, today reported consolidated financial results for the fourth quarter and full year ended December... Encore Capital Group Enters Agreement to Sell Propel Financial Services to Prophet Capital Asset Management
February 24, 2016 4:05 PM EST- Encore Cites Expanded Opportunities to Invest Capital for Greater Returns- Transaction Expected to Establish Propels Enterprise Value at More Than $340 Million- Sale Expected to Generate More Than $150 Million of After-Tax Proceeds for Encore
SAN DIEGO, Feb. 24,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Encore Capital Group (NASDAQ: ECPG), an international specialty finance company, today announced that it entered into an agreement to sell its wholly owned subsidiary Propel Financial Services to Prophet Capital Asset Management, an Austin, Texas-based Registered Investment Adviser.
